That’s because your heart, brain, eyes, and kidneys all depend
on blood flow. It supplies them with life-giving nutrients and
oxygen.
Healthy arteries are strong and flexible. They’re smooth on the inside. This lets blood flow freely. With high blood pressure, however, it’s a different story.
The increased pressure can damage the lining of your arteries’
walls. This can lead to atherosclerosis (hardening of the
arteries), heart disease, and stroke. The constant pressure can
also cause a section of the arterial wall to enlarge, causing an
aneurysm in the aorta or brain.
It’s the same story with the kidneys and eyes.
High blood pressure is the most common cause of kidney failure.
And in the eyes, this arterial damage can cause serious vision
problems due to fluid buildup or nerve damage.

For starters, you should get your blood pressure measured.
Most grocery stores and pharmacies have a station where you can
get it checked for free. Otherwise see your doctor.
Once you know your scores, take a look at the chart below and
see where you fall between the normal and high blood pressure
(hypertension) range:
Blood Pressure Stages Systolic Diastolic
Normal <120 <80
Pre-Hypertension 120-139 80-90
Stage One Hypertension 140-159 90-99
Stage Two Hypertension 160+ 100+
Next, you can use any one of these four natural alternatives to
reduce or even prevent high blood pressure:
Garlic
– This tasty herb contains sulfides that help relax
your arteries. This lets blood flow more freely. In fact, a study
in the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ences found that
garlic can relax blood vessel tension by an amazing 72 percent.1
For maximum benefit, eat one to two cloves of fresh garlic per
day. If you’d rather use a supplement, choose one that gives
you at least 3,600 mcg of allicin – garlic’s active
compound.
Hawthorn – This herb has been used for centuries as a heart
tonic. Just like garlic, it works to relax the blood vessels. It
does this by inhibiting enzymes called angiotensin-converting
enzymes. (They are what cause your blood vessels to constrict.)
Prescription drugs like ACE inhibitors work the same way – with
far more dangerous side effects. In one clinical trial, hawthorn
effectively reduced diastolic blood pressure.2 I recommend you
take 1,000 mg of hawthorn extract daily.
CoQ10 – About 50 percent of patients that come to me on high
blood pressure meds have stopped taking them just by
supplementing with CoQ10. A study published in the European
Journal of Clinical Nutrition confirms what I’ve seen in my own
practice. Researchers gave CoQ10 to diabetic patients. Not only
did their blood sugar improve, so did their blood pressure.3 This
powerful and amazing antioxidant works by supplying your heart
with the critical energy it needs to pump blood throughout your
body. Without CoQ10, your heart would literally stop beating. I
suggest you take 50 to 100 mg of the potent form of CoQ10 known
as ubiquinol.
Quercetin – This powerful antioxidant is off most
doctors’ radar screens. It’s a “bioflavanoid” that’s
found in foods like apples, onions, red grapes, and leafy greens.
In one study, researchers gave 22 people with high blood pressure
quercetin for four weeks. At the end of the study, they showed
significant improvement.4 The easiest way to get more quercetin
is to eat more fruits and leafy green veggies. Otherwise, you can
get a supplement at your local health-food store. I recommend 300
to 750 mg per day.
